What Happened

The 2026 Oscars saw Michael B. Jordan take home the award for Best Actor, beating out stiff competition from Timothée Chalamet, Leonardo DiCaprio, Ethan Hawke, and Wagner Moura. Jordan celebrated his win by visiting an In-N-Out Burger joint, where he was greeted with cheers and congratulations from the crowd.

Meanwhile, the BBC has filed a motion to dismiss Donald Trump's $10B lawsuit over the Panorama documentary, citing that the documentary never aired in Florida. The trial is set for next year.

What's Next for the Nominees

The 2026 Oscar nominees are wasting no time getting back to work. Here's what's next for some of the biggest names:

  • Timothée Chalamet is set to star in the third installment of the Dune franchise.
  • Emma Stone and Kate Hudson are teaming up for a new rom-com.
  • The Gen Z savior of the multiplex, Timothée Chalamet, is also attached to Paramount's motocross heist film.
  • The Oscar winner, Michael B. Jordan, is in production on his latest team-up with Martin Scorsese, the mystery thriller What Happens at Night.
